public void WriteClasses_ClassNameIsBlackListed_SkipsClass(string className)
        {
            //ARRANGE
            var def = new ObjectDef();

            def.Name   = className;
            def.Fields = new List <Field>()
            {
                new Field
                {
                    Name = "ArtifactID"
                }
            };

            //ACT
            var text = _writer.WriteClasses(new Application
            {
                Objects = new List <ObjectDef> {
                    def
                }
            });

            //ASSERT
            Assert.Empty(text);
        }
Пример #2
0
 public static string WriteClasses(this Application app)
 {
     return(classWriter.WriteClasses(app));
 }